    Calvin Keith Bennett

    January 10, 1926 - April 9, 2021

    Calvin Keith Bennett, age 95, a resident of Elkins, departed this life Friday, April 9, 2021 at his home under the care of Mountain Hospice. He was born January 10, 1926 at Parsons, WV a son of the late Chester and Londa White Bennett of Parsons, WV. On December 25, 1948, he was united in marriage to Margaret Wilmoth Bennett, who survives in Elkins. The couple had celebrated seventy two years of marriage. Also surviving are a son, Alan Bennett and wife Charlotte of Morgantown, WV and a daughter, Sherry Bennett Walsh and husband Mike of Nolensville, TN. He is also survived by eight grandchildren, Jeffrey and Frank Basile; Krysta Bennett Whipple; David, Ashley and Stephanie Bennett; Ryan and Lauren Walsh. Several great grandchildren also survive. He was preceded in death by a son, Gary Michael Bennett; three brothers, Donald, Carlton and Herb and two sisters, Juanita Quattro and Mildred Mincsik. Calvin was a graduate of Parsons High School and served two years as a Gunner’s Mate in the United States Navy during World War II. He was employed by Monongahela Power Company in Elkins for thirty eight years and retired as supervisor in the substation department in 1988. He was a member of the First United Methodist Church in Elkins having served on the finance committee, pastor parish relations committee and board of trustees as well as institutional representative for Boy Scout Troop 88 of the church. Calvin loved the outdoors, fishing, boating, hiking and especially interacting with the countless wildlife that makes their home at the Bennett’s river cabin. The family would like to thank the staff of Mountain Hospice for the wonderful care provided to Calvin.
